Volvo has been owned by China's Geely Holding since 2010. Volvo is historically known for its engineering-led approach to safety and the environment. Polestar is Volvo's performance division, and a standalone brand since 2017. Polestar Engineered is Volvo's performance engine range. VEA is Volvo's modern modular petrol engine range. What changes in the Volvo S60 ECU after Stage 1?
Stage 1 chip tuning of the Volvo S60 is a rework of the ECU maps: boost pressure, ignition advance, target lambda and the removal of factory torque limiters. The gain is +68 hp with no hardware changes.
